Why Switching to Eco-Friendly Home Products Matters

Table of Contents

The average Indian household uses hundreds of single-use and short-lifecycle products every year — plastic bottles, synthetic sponges, chemical-laden cleaners, foam mattresses, and non-stick cookware that leaches toxins. Collectively, these choices contribute to:

  • Plastic waste entering rivers, soil, and ultimately the ocean
  • Indoor air pollution from chemical off-gassing
  • Microplastic contamination of food and water
  • Demand for resource-intensive manufacturing

The best eco-friendly products for home India 2026 are chosen to address each of these problems while matching (or exceeding) the performance of conventional alternatives.

🛁 Bathroom Essentials

1. Bamboo Toothbrush — Beco or The Better Home Brand

Plastic toothbrushes are used for 3 months and then persist in landfills for 400+ years. A bamboo toothbrush from Indian brands like Beco or The Better Home Brand features a biodegradable handle and plant-based or nylon bristles (nylon bristles are recyclable via specialist programs).

Price: ₹60–₹150 | Available on Amazon India and Flipkart.

2. Shampoo Bar — Khadi Natural or Forest Essentials

Shampoo bars eliminate plastic bottle waste entirely. One bar lasts as long as 2–3 bottles of liquid shampoo, making them cost-effective as well as low-waste. Indian brands like Khadi Natural produce excellent bars using traditional herbs and minimal chemical additives.

Price: ₹100–₹400 | Available on Amazon India.

3. Menstrual Cup — Sirona or Pee Safe

A quality menstrual cup lasts up to 10 years, replacing thousands of disposable pads and tampons. Sirona and Pee Safe are leading Indian brands with medical-grade silicone cups designed for Indian body types. This is arguably the highest-impact sustainable bathroom swap available.

Price: ₹200–₹500 | Available on Amazon India and Flipkart.

4. Safety Razor — Bombay Shaving Company

A stainless steel safety razor replaces cartridge razors entirely. You replace only the blade (recyclable steel, typically ₹5–₹10 each) rather than the entire plastic cartridge. Quality razors last decades.

Price: ₹300–₹800 for a razor | Available on Amazon India.

5. Bamboo Cotton Buds — Beco

Plastic cotton bud stems are among the most common beach pollution items globally. Bamboo-stemmed alternatives from Beco are fully biodegradable and work identically to plastic versions.

Price: ₹80–₹150 per pack | Available on Amazon India and Flipkart.


🍽️ Kitchen & Dining

6. Beeswax Food Wraps—Preserve or Become

Replace plastic cling film with reusable beeswax wraps that mold to bowl shapes using hand warmth. They are washable, reusable for up to a year, and fully biodegradable at the end of life.

Price: ₹300–₹700 for a pack | Available on Amazon India.

7. Stainless Steel Water Bottle — Pexpo or Vaya

A quality stainless steel insulated water bottle eliminates dozens of single-use plastic bottles per month. Indian brands Pexpo and Vaya offer excellent double-walled bottles that keep beverages cold for 24 hours and hot for 12.

Price: ₹400–₹1,200 | Available on Amazon India and Flipkart.

8. Coconut Shell Scrubber — Various Indian Artisan Brands

Traditional coconut shell or coir scrubbers are one of the best eco-friendly products for home in India in 2026, inherited from generations of Indian domestic practice. They effectively clean pots and pans, biodegrade naturally, and support rural artisan livelihoods.

Price: ₹30–₹80 | Available on Amazon India.

9. Steel Tiffin/Dabba Set — Vaya or Milton

Replace plastic lunch boxes with quality stainless steel tiffins. Indian brands Vaya and Milton offer well-sealed, durable tiffin sets that last decades without leaching chemicals into food.

Price: ₹300–₹1,200 | Available on Amazon India and Flipkart.

10. Compost Bin — Daily Dump or Organic Depot

A countertop or balcony compost bin transforms kitchen scraps into rich soil amendment. Indian brand Daily Dump produces terracotta composters designed for Indian conditions and aesthetics — beautiful enough to keep on your kitchen counter.

Price: ₹400–₹1,500 | Available on Amazon India.


🏠 Living Room & General Home

11. Jute Area Rugs — Various Indian Brands

Natural jute rugs are biodegradable, sustainably grown, and manufactured widely in India (especially West Bengal). They replace synthetic polyester rugs that shed microplastics and persist indefinitely in landfills.

Price: ₹600–₹3,000 | Available on Amazon India and Flipkart.

12. LED Smart Bulbs — Syska or Wipro

Switching your entire home to LED bulbs remains one of the highest-impact eco-friendly home swaps. Smart LED bulbs from Syska and Wipro add motion sensing and scheduling capabilities that further reduce energy waste.

Price: ₹200–₹600 per bulb | Available on Amazon India and Flipkart.

13. Solar-Powered Garden/Pathway Lights — Various

For homes with gardens, balconies, or pathways, solar-powered LED lights require no wiring, no electricity cost, and no maintenance. They charge during the day and automatically illuminate at night.

Price: ₹300–₹1,500 per set | Available on Amazon India.

14. Recycled Newspaper Log Fire Starters — Various

For homes with wood-burning chulhas or fireplaces, compressed recycled newspaper fire starters replace chemical lighter fluid entirely. Affordable, effective, and zero petrochemical content.

Price: ₹100–₹300 | Available on Amazon India.

15. Organic Cotton Bedsheets — Fabindia or JIVO Organic

Conventional cotton is one of the most pesticide-intensive crops globally. Organic cotton bedsheets from brands like Fabindia or JIVO Organic are grown without synthetic pesticides, supporting safer conditions for farm workers and a cleaner ecosystem.

Price: ₹800–₹3,000 | Available on Amazon India and Flipkart.


🌿 Cleaning Products

16. Enzyme-Based Drain Cleaner — Biozone or Earthsoul India

Chemical drain cleaners are highly toxic and damaging to water ecosystems. Enzyme-based alternatives use natural bacteria to break down organic matter in drains—equally effective and entirely non-toxic.

Price: ₹200–₹500 | Available on Amazon India.

17. Eco-Friendly Dishwash Bar — Bare Necessities or Ecosattva

A solid dishwash bar lasts longer than liquid detergent, comes in minimal or zero plastic packaging, and is typically free of synthetic fragrances and phosphates. Indian brands Bare Necessities and Ecosattva make excellent options.

Price: ₹120–₹250 per bar | Available online.

18. Microfibre-Free Cleaning Cloths — Organic Cotton Cloths

Standard microfiber cloths shed synthetic microfibers with every wash—microplastics that enter waterways and food chains. Organic cotton or cellulose-based cleaning cloths are equally effective and fully biodegradable.

Price: ₹150–₹400 for a set | Available on Amazon India.


🌞 Energy & Technology

19. Solar Phone Charger — Ambrane or TP-Solar

A portable solar phone charger is invaluable during India’s frequent power cuts and is genuinely emission-free charging when used outdoors. Quality options from Ambrane and generic TP-Solar panels are available at very competitive prices.

Price: ₹800–₹2,500 | Available on Amazon India and Flipkart.

20. Smart Power Strip — TP-Link Tapo

A smart power strip allows you to schedule and remotely control individual sockets, eliminating standby power waste from electronics. Indian households waste thousands of rupees annually on standby power — a smart strip eliminates this with one purchase.

Price: ₹1,500–₹3,000 | Available on Amazon India.


How to Verify Eco-Friendly Claims Before Buying

Greenwashing — making false or misleading environmental claims — is rampant in the eco-product market. Before purchasing, look for:

  • BIS (Bureau of Indian Standards) certification for quality assurance
  • GOTS or OEKO-TEX certification for textiles
  • Clear ingredient lists for cleaning and personal care products
  • Third-party reviews from verified purchasers rather than brand marketing copy

For guidance on distinguishing genuine eco-products from greenwashed ones, the Centre for Science and Environment India publishes excellent consumer resources.
